For those of you who don’t know yet (and weren’t following me on Twitter), I’m currently starting a new charity with a friend of mine called RevoCreativity. It’s going to be more of a local project here in Hong Kong (unlike my other sites which are targeted to USA) and we’re basically going to hold concerts and events, sell tickets and get sponsors for it for charity, and promote art and music etc.

Personally, I’m pretty excited about this as this is just another example of following your passion and giving back to society. I’ve been an artist pretty much since I was a little kid and won numerous art competitions; I’ve also been playing the piano since I was 6.

Anyways, today, we met up with Philip, who is a local graphics designer. We were suppose to hire him and pay him money to help us create the logo for our charity/website. I was planning to just outsource the design works to a graphics designer on the internet but I guess it’s better to meet them in person :)

We’ve told them our plan, what we were going to do etc. I guess he was extremely touched by our stories and the fact that we were just two 16 year olds trying to make a difference, and he ended up doing the logo design for us for free.

Just goes to show that when you ask, you will receive. People will be willing to help you out for free if you have a good STORY (just like how I got onto the frontpage of Apple Daily)

  1. Use the ‘What Will Seth Godin Do’ plug-in to encourage people to subscribe.
  2. FeedBurner can send RSS to people’s emails if they prefer and some do. Highlight that you can do this.
  3. Write short posts every now and the reminding people about the feed that you have available.
  4. Promote your feed on your other sites and mini-sites, in email signatures and so on.
  5. Don’t hide the Feed away – position it somewhere that it cannot be missed.
  6. Give any who signs up a bonus or gift.
  7. Add lots of images to your site to attract your readers into signing up

  1. Email marketing is one of the fastest ways to leverage on the Internet. Because all you do is compose an Email, customize it to suit the reader (their first name or last name), and click the broadcast button to reach thousands of people instantly!
  2. Email marketing is highly scalable. Unlike an ‘offline’ business where the more customers you have, the busier you are, in Email marketing, it is much easier because regardless of the size of your mailing list, whether it is 100 or 10,000, all you need to do is click broadcast and everyone on the list gets notified – all for the same effort!
  3. Email marketing is highly targeted. One of the reasons why Email marketing is highly effective at getting sales is because the recipient of the Email gets a kind of ‘in your face’ promotion. You are marketing directly to the customer through their PERSONAL mailbox. Not only will you grab their attention firmly, they will tend to respond with the right buyers mindset because they are marketed to directly (unlike other advertising where the buyer might not be in the frame of mind to buy things).
  4. Email marketing is personal. Autoresponders allow you to customize the Email in such a way that it allows you to connect with the subscriber individually. The more personalized your Email, the better the result (treat it as though you are writing to your best friend).
  5. You can automate many tasks with your autoresponder. For every new opt-in subscriber, you can time your Emails for you build a relationship with every new opt-in subscriber – what to send to them, when to send it to them and the frequency between each Email.
